The Matrox Meteor2-DIG/4/L is a PCI frame grabber for high-speed digital image acquisition from LVDS sources. It captures data from digital area scan and line scan cameras—including multi-tap configurations—with minimal host CPU overhead. The board integrates Matrox’s custom Video Interface ASIC (VIA) to perform real-time acquisition into onboard memory and stream data over the PCI bus, enabling cost-effective PC-based imaging systems across industrial, laboratory, and enterprise environments.
– Technical Specifications
Digital Interface
• LVDS differential signaling with 32-bit configurable input
• Interface modes: 4×8-bit, 2×16-bit, or 1×32-bit
• Sampling rate: Up to 50 MHz LVDS (40 MHz baseline; 50 MHz requires MIL 7.1 or higher)
• PCI bus master/slave: 32-bit/33 MHz interface
• PCI bus master mode transfers without continuous host intervention
• Sustained data transfer rate: Up to 130 MB/second
Image Processing
• Real-time reformatting via Video Interface ASIC (VIA)
• Packed or planar transfer modes for color and monochrome streams
• Cropping (Region of Interest capture)
• Horizontal and vertical sub-sampling: 2 to 16× (by decimation)
• Horizontal and vertical zoom: 2× and 4× (by replication)
• Multi-tap camera reconstruction
• Image data reordering: odd/even pixel, odd/even line, and opposite scan segments
Memory & Lookup
• Extensive onboard buffering for real-time capture
• Configurable LUT: four 256×8-bit or two 4K×16-bit
Synchronization & Control
• Opto-isolated differential trigger input (video-synchronized)
• Dedicated timer outputs
• Auxiliary I/O: TTL or RS-422/LVDS spare outputs (configuration dependent)
• RS-232 serial interface for camera and peripheral control (not on PC/104-Plus version)
– Key Features
• Monochrome and component RGB digital video support
• Real-time on-board data reformatting and sub-sampling
• Opto-isolated trigger synchronization
• PCI bus mastering for efficient data streaming
– Typical Applications
• Industrial machine vision and inspection systems
• Laboratory image acquisition and analysis
• Multi-tap camera systems requiring frame reconstruction
• Real-time line scan and area scan capture
– Compatibility & Integration
Programming via Matrox Imaging Library (MIL). Standard PCI interface supports 32-bit/33 MHz host buses.
